It can sometimes be difficult to detect AI-generated text, as technology continues to improve and make it more sophisticated. However, there are a few telltale signs to look out for:
1. Lack of coherence: AI-generated text may lack logical flow and coherence, as it often relies on patterns and data rather than true understanding of the topic.
2. Unusual or repetitive language: AI-generated text may use strange or repetitive language patterns that seem unnatural or robotic.
3. Inconsistent information: AI-generated text may contain inconsistencies or inaccuracies in the information presented, as the model may struggle to maintain a consistent narrative.
4. Lack of depth or complexity: AI-generated text may lack depth or complexity in its analysis or argument, as it is limited by the data it has been trained on.
5. Unnatural language errors: AI-generated text may contain strange grammar or syntax errors that seem out of place in human-written content.
Overall, while AI technology continues to improve, there are still some signs that can help you identify AI-generated text. It is important to remain vigilant and critical when consuming online content.
